Fitz: 2012 Heisman candidate?

By sheepdog — December 15th, 2011 at 2:44 PM — 65 comments
Filed under:
  • MGoBoard
  • 2012 Depth Chart
  • Fitz Toussaint
  • Fitz Toussaint will be mentioned in the best Michigan backs ever
  • football

Admittedly, I don’t usually care for Michael Rothstein’s writing, but he throws out the opportunity that Fitz could be a Heisman candidate as early as next year, which I like.  Fitz ran for 1000+ yards in basically 10 games so far.  DNP against ND and only two carries against MSU.  He is obviously the feature back and it looks like he could consistently see 20-25 carries per game next year.  If he averages, say 22.5 carries per game at this year’s YPC (5.8), he would end up with 1696 yards (13 games).

I have never thought of Fitz being THAT good, but he was seriously impressive from Purdue through the end of season.  Here are some recent Heisman contender/winner RB stats:

2011 T Richardson: 1583 yards/20 TD/6.0 YPC

2011 M Ball: 1759 yards/32 TD/ 6.4 YPC

2010 L James: 1731 yards/21 TD/5.9 YPC

2009 M Ingram: 1658 yards/17 TD/6.1 YPC

2009 T Gerhart: 1871 yards/27 TD/5.5 YDC

My first thought was that it might be more realistic for Fitz’s senior year when Denard isn’t there to take away carries and yards.  But, DRob may be part of the reason Fitz is cashing in.  Regardless, we currently have a potential GREAT back at Michigan.

MGoCommunity thoughts?

Quick look at next years big games WRT returning starters

By brose — October 17th, 2011 at 1:10 PM — 14 comments
Filed under:
  • MGoBoard
  • 2012 Depth Chart
  • football

 

More than halfway through the year, thought it might be a good idea to see how next year's matchups will stack up.  All info comes from Rivals...I throw in some minimal commentary, but thought others might find this interesting.

 

Umich returns 8.5 on offense (loses FB and swaps Stonum for Hemmingway, loses Koger and Molk).  Returns 8.5 on D depending on how you view Heinenger.

Sparty returns 6.5  on offense with all the loses huge (QB, WR1/2, best O lineman and .5 for Fullback)  They return 9 on Defense and that assumes Worthy heads to NFL.

OSU returns 8 on offense with all 3 loses on the O-Line.  They retrurn 10 on D with LB Sweat hitting the road.

Nebraska returns 9 on offense (only losing 2 lineman) and 9 on D (Crick is not counted since as of today he is done playing in college)

ND returns 7 on O (lose Floyd + 3 starting O lineman and 2 of their top 5 lineman backups) and 5 on D (I show Lynch as a starter and rivals has him as a backup)

Alabama returns 6 on offense (I assume T. Rich is gone) and 5 on D (the D starts 6 seniors and 5 juniors and I assume one Junior goes Pro - will possibly be 2 or 3).

Summary of returning players out of 22:

Umich: 17/22 or 77%

Sparty:15.5/22 or 70%

OSU:18/22 or 82%

Nebraska: 18/22 or 82%

Notre Dame: 12/22 or 55%

Alabama: 11/22 or 50%

 

Again my disclaimer: data is only as good as Rivals depth chart data.  

Summary:  Sparty's D will be very good again next year.  Notre Dame loses a lot and so does Alabama, but Alabama has All Big Ten caliber talent on their bench.
